编程小白应该先学什么软件好
-
对于编程小白来说,选择学习哪个编程软件是一个重要的决策。以下是一些常见的编程软件,供你参考:
-
Python:Python是一种简单易学的编程语言,因其语法简洁而广受欢迎。它被广泛应用于数据分析、机器学习、网络开发等领域。Python有丰富的学习资源和社区支持,对初学者非常友好。
-
Java:Java是一种跨平台的编程语言,广泛用于企业级应用开发。它具有丰富的类库和开发工具,适合构建复杂的应用程序。Java学习曲线较为陡峭,但一旦掌握,将打开更多的职业发展机会。
-
C++:C++是一种强大且灵活的编程语言,广泛应用于游戏开发、系统编程等领域。C++语言复杂度较高,适合有一定编程基础的学习者。
-
HTML/CSS/JavaScript:这三种语言组合用于网页开发,是入门编程的理想选择。HTML用于定义网页结构,CSS用于样式设计,JavaScript用于网页交互。学习这些语言可以快速构建简单的网页,并为后续学习提供基础。
-
Scratch:Scratch是一款图形化编程软件,特别适合初学者。它通过拖拽积木块的方式进行编程,可以轻松实现动画、游戏等创意项目。
当然,以上只是一些常见的编程软件,你可以根据自己的兴趣和学习目标选择适合自己的软件。无论选择哪个软件,持续的学习和实践是关键。通过编写代码并解决实际问题,你将逐渐提升编程能力。
1年前 -
-
作为一个编程小白,选择合适的软件是非常重要的,因为它将直接影响到你的学习进程和效果。以下是一些适合编程初学者的软件推荐:
-
编程编辑器:编程编辑器是编写和编辑代码的工具。对于编程初学者来说,一个易于使用且功能齐全的编辑器非常重要。一些受欢迎的选择包括Visual Studio Code、Sublime Text和Atom等。
-
集成开发环境(IDE):IDE是一种集成了编辑器、编译器和调试器等功能的软件工具。对于初学者来说,IDE可以提供更好的代码补全、自动调试和错误检查等功能,帮助他们更好地理解和调试代码。一些常用的IDE包括Visual Studio、Eclipse和PyCharm等。
-
Jupyter Notebook:Jupyter Notebook是一种交互式编程环境,可以在浏览器中编写和运行代码。它的独特之处在于可以将代码、文本和图像等内容组合在一起,使得编程学习更加直观和有趣。Jupyter Notebook适合用于学习Python和数据科学领域的编程。
-
GitHub:GitHub是一个代码托管平台,可以帮助你管理和分享代码。对于初学者来说,使用GitHub可以学习如何使用版本控制和团队协作,同时还可以从其他人的代码中学习和获取灵感。
-
在线学习平台:除了软件工具,还有一些在线学习平台可以帮助初学者系统地学习编程。例如,Codecademy、Coursera和Udemy等平台提供了各种编程课程和项目,可以帮助你迅速入门并提供实践经验。
总之,选择合适的软件工具对于编程初学者来说非常重要。你可以根据自己的学习需求和兴趣选择适合自己的软件,并结合在线学习平台进行系统学习。
1年前 -
-
对于编程小白来说,选择一个合适的编程软件是非常重要的。下面是一些适合编程初学者的软件推荐。
-
Python:Python是一种易于学习且功能强大的编程语言,它有着简洁明了的语法和丰富的库支持。Python适用于多种编程任务,包括数据分析、Web开发、人工智能等。初学者可以选择使用Python IDLE或者Anaconda作为编程环境。
-
Scratch:Scratch是一种图形化编程语言,它的主要目标是帮助初学者学习编程的基本概念和逻辑思维。通过拖拽积木块进行编程,学习者可以轻松地创建动画、游戏和交互式媒体。
-
Arduino:Arduino是一种用于物联网和嵌入式系统开发的开源硬件平台,它提供了一个简单易用的编程环境。初学者可以使用Arduino IDE编写和上传代码到Arduino开发板上,实现各种电子项目。
-
Visual Studio Code:Visual Studio Code是一款轻量级且强大的代码编辑器,它支持多种编程语言,并提供了丰富的扩展插件和调试功能。Visual Studio Code适用于多种编程任务,包括Web开发、移动应用开发等。
-
Java:Java是一种广泛应用于企业级应用开发的编程语言,它具有丰富的类库和跨平台的特性。初学者可以选择使用Eclipse或者IntelliJ IDEA作为Java的开发环境。
-
HTML/CSS:HTML和CSS是Web开发中最基本的两种语言,HTML用于创建网页的结构,CSS用于设置网页的样式。初学者可以使用任何文本编辑器,如Sublime Text、Atom等来编写HTML和CSS代码。
不同的编程软件适用于不同的学习目标和编程任务,选择合适的软件可以帮助编程小白更好地入门和学习编程。初学者可以根据自己的兴趣和学习需求来选择适合自己的软件。
1年前 -